Our patients and employees are our utmost concern and responsibility. We are taking multiple steps to continue the highest safeguards in our infection control. Dental offices follow strict OSHA and CDC guidelines of Universal Precautions. This means that we treat every patient who walks through our doors as if he or she could have Hepatitis C, the most contagious disease. Our office uses EPA-approved disinfectants that kill viruses, bacteria, and other bloodborne pathogens. We adhere to the CDC’s hygiene recommendations of washing our hands thoroughly during treatment and between patients. We use personal protective equipment including masks, gloves, protective eyewear, and gowns that ensure hygienic protection. We sterilize our instruments and handpieces in high pressure equipment that kills viruses and bacteria.
